meccanico

mechanical

adjective noun mehk-KAH-nee-koh Less Common

Origin: from Greek mēkhanikós

Also means

mechanic

Usage Note

Meccanico is both the adjective 'mechanical' and the noun for the person who fixes cars. As a noun it takes the masculine plural meccanici, with the typical -co/-chi spelling shift that keeps the hard 'k' sound.

Examples

"Porto la macchina dal meccanico."

Natural Translation

I'm taking the car to the mechanic.

Literal Translation

I-take the car to-the mechanic.
